You said you were going to drive to breakfast. Where are you planning on parking for the day? You can not park at the YC/BC or the Boardwalk resorts all day while you go to Epcot. This is not allowed. You should be given a 3 hour parking pass to eat, but you will be at risk of being towed after that if you leave your car there. It is a short drive from this area to the Epcot parking lot.

Spoodles is by far the fastest. We have always been in and out in under an hour. No wait, and you can get in and out very quickly. The food is very good. Cape May, even with an ADR is a little bit of a wait. Even if you are just waiting in line to check in. Also it takes longer because of the characters, buffet lines, etc.

They both are about the same distance from the IG. Cape May is slightly closer. There is also the Captains Grill in The YC which serves a quick, good breakfast with out characters. We were in and out of there in about 35-40 minutes in May and we took our time eating.

We have never been a crowd entering the IG, we just walk right in.

We had breakfast at Cape May last Sunday, Dec 21 (Myself, DH, DD20 and DS14) With three characters and a 7:30 am ADR we took a cab over from AKL and got one of the first tables. We had a nice breakfast to start the day, the restaurant was lovely, the three characters came by the table very quickly and early so we could snap a few fun pics and we let our server know we wanted to be out quickly and we were walking over to the IG by 8:05. I might have thought more about lingering if I had younger kids but we were on the DDP, the meal was very pleasant and it was perfect for us

We went in through the back door and even with it being an EMH and we were able to walk over to Soarin and get in with only a 10 min standby, get Fast passes to TT and ride Mission Space all by 8:45.
